[ewg] [PATCH 3/3][2.0] dtest, dtestx, dapltest: fix build issues with Redhat EL5.1

Davis, Arlin R arlin.r.davis at intel.com
Wed May 21 15:07:28 PDT 2008


need include files/definitions for sleep, getpid, gettimeofday

Signed-off by: Arlin Davis ardavis at ichips.intel.com
---
 test/dapltest/mdep/linux/dapl_mdep_user.h |    1 +
 test/dtest/dtest.c                        |    3 +++
 test/dtest/dtestx.c                       |    3 +++
 3 files changed, 7 insertions(+), 0 deletions(-)

diff --git a/test/dapltest/mdep/linux/dapl_mdep_user.h
b/test/dapltest/mdep/linux/dapl_mdep_user.h
index 52199d1..c39d3d6 100755
--- a/test/dapltest/mdep/linux/dapl_mdep_user.h
+++ b/test/dapltest/mdep/linux/dapl_mdep_user.h
@@ -42,6 +42,7 @@
 #include <stdio.h>
 #include <string.h>
 #include <sys/times.h>
+#include <sys/time.h>
 
 /* inet_ntoa */
 #include <sys/socket.h>
diff --git a/test/dtest/dtest.c b/test/dtest/dtest.c
index 9c8ec71..095ff40 100755
--- a/test/dtest/dtest.c
+++ b/test/dtest/dtest.c
@@ -63,13 +63,16 @@
 #include <endian.h>
 #include <byteswap.h>
 #include <netdb.h>
+#include <sys/types.h>
 #include <sys/socket.h>
+#include <sys/time.h>
 #include <netinet/in.h>
 #include <netinet/tcp.h>
 #include <arpa/inet.h>
 #include <sys/mman.h>
 #include <getopt.h>
 #include <inttypes.h>
+#include <unistd.h>
 
 #define DAPL_PROVIDER "ofa-v2-ib0"
 
diff --git a/test/dtest/dtestx.c b/test/dtest/dtestx.c
index 19ef788..1db60eb 100755
--- a/test/dtest/dtestx.c
+++ b/test/dtest/dtestx.c
@@ -48,12 +48,15 @@
 #define DAPL_PROVIDER "ibnic0v2"
 #else
 #include <netdb.h>
+#include <sys/types.h>
 #include <sys/socket.h>
+#include <sys/time.h>
 #include <netinet/in.h>
 #include <netinet/tcp.h>
 #include <arpa/inet.h>
 #include <inttypes.h>
 #include <string.h>
+#include <unistd.h>
 
 #define DAPL_PROVIDER "ofa-v2-ib0"
 #define F64x "%"PRIx64""
-- 
1.5.2.5




More information about the ewg mailing list